Cottage House

Cot­tage House care­ful­ly rein­states a dilap­i­dat­ed Vic­to­ri­an work­ers’ cot­tage in Colling­wood, paired with a mod­ern archi­tec­tur­al exten­sion that is clear­ly sep­a­rat­ed from the orig­i­nal structure. 

A her­itage over­lay required the cot­tage to be pre­served, lead­ing to a metic­u­lous method­ol­o­gy in which the entire Vic­to­ri­an struc­ture was dis­man­tled, num­bered, and stored off­site with almost archae­o­log­i­cal pre­ci­sion to allow access for the mod­ern rear exten­sion. Pre­serv­ing the orig­i­nal form of the cot­tage, the new design is anchored by retain­ing two orig­i­nal brick fire­places — one rein­stat­ed with­in the cot­tage itself, and the oth­er incor­po­rat­ed into the court­yard between old and new as an out­door fireplace.

The façade com­bines rein­stat­ed orig­i­nal fab­ric with care­ful­ly recre­at­ed sec­tions, and a gen­tle mod­i­fi­ca­tion of the weath­er­board rhythm links the her­itage cot­tage to its mod­ern counterpart.

The two struc­tures are for­mal­ly sep­a­rat­ed through form and mate­ri­al­i­ty, with the restored cot­tage in a light grey tim­ber at the front and the new rear exten­sion in a dark­er grey met­al cladding, clear­ly dis­tin­guish­ing the his­toric from the mod­ern. A cen­tral gar­den court­yard sits between the two vol­umes as the pri­ma­ry out­door space, bring­ing north­ern light deep into the liv­ing spaces while offer­ing visu­al con­nec­tions to the gar­den from every room.

With a sim­i­lar focus on light, a north­ern dou­ble-height court­yard at the rear brings sun­light deep into the liv­ing spaces, rein­forc­ing the project’s empha­sis on access to nat­ur­al light.

The mod­ern vol­ume is ful­ly clad in dark met­als, with per­fo­rat­ed pan­els that fil­ter light and offer pri­va­cy. Its upper-lev­el can­tilevers over the court­yard, adding shade and visu­al inter­est. The mod­ern addi­tion fea­tures open-plan liv­ing and kitchen areas, with large win­dows open­ing onto gar­den pock­ets, com­ple­ment­ed by a rich indus­tri­al-style palette of float­ing steel ele­ments, carved gran­ite, black­butt tim­ber, black mir­ror, and exposed recy­cled brick.

The upper lev­el accom­mo­dates seclud­ed bed­rooms and a study, offer­ing views over the sur­round­ing Colling­wood neighbourhood.

The project cel­e­brates the Vic­to­ri­an work­ers cot­tage as its cen­tre­piece, care­ful­ly pre­serv­ing its char­ac­ter while allow­ing the con­tem­po­rary addi­tion to frame and enhance its presence.
